Executives emphasized that the company remains in a pre-revenue phase, with revenue recognition tied to the completion of specific contract milestones, several of which are anticipated in the coming quarters. Key operational highlights included progress on the Nova-C lunar lander development and continued work under NASA’s Commercial Lunar Payload Services (CLPS) contracts. Management noted that the company successfully completed subsystem testing and is on track for an upcoming mission launch, potentially in the second half of 2026. They also highlighted expanded partnerships with commercial and government entities, which could broaden the pipeline of future contracts. On the cost side, the company pointed to disciplined spending and ongoing efforts to improve operational efficiency, though they acknowledged that negative earnings would persist until meaningful revenue streams materialize. Management expressed confidence in the long-term demand for lunar transportation and data services, positioning the current period as an investment phase. They reaffirmed guidance for higher revenue in the latter part of the fiscal year, contingent on successful mission execution and milestone achievements. Forward Guidance

In its recently released Q1 2026 earnings call, Intuitive Machines management provided a cautiously optimistic forward outlook, emphasizing continued momentum in both commercial and government contracts. While the company reported a GAAP loss of $0.25 per share—in line with market expectations for a development-stage space infrastructure firm—executives highlighted an expanding backlog and a robust pipeline of mission opportunities. The company expects revenue growth this year to be driven primarily by ongoing NASA CLPS (Commercial Lunar Payload Services) contracts and new commercial satellite servicing agreements. Management noted that the near-term focus will be on technology maturation and mission execution, with an eye toward achieving positive adjusted EBITDA by the latter half of the fiscal year. However, they cautioned that quarterly results may continue to fluctuate due to the timing of milestone payments and the unpredictable nature of space launches. Intuitive Machines also reiterated its commitment to cost discipline, indicating that operating expenses would likely decrease as a percentage of revenue as the fleet scales. While specific numeric guidance for Q2 2026 was not provided, the company signaled that it anticipates accelerated deliveries in the back half of the year, supported by upcoming lunar missions. Investors were advised to monitor progress on the next Nova-C lander launch and ongoing NASA program reviews for potential catalysts. Overall, the tone suggests measured confidence, balanced by realistic acknowledgment of the volatile space economy. The stock initially came under pressure, reflecting investor disappointment over the lack of top-line contribution during the quarter, though trading volume suggests active repositioning rather than wholesale panic. Analysts have offered mixed perspectives: some emphasize that the company remains in an early–stage capital-intensive phase, where negative earnings are not unexpected, while others flag the absence of revenue as a key concern that could delay profitability timelines. Several analysts adjusted their outlooks, highlighting that near-term valuation hinges on upcoming lunar mission milestones and potential contract awards. The broader market reaction appears to price in both execution risks and the possibility of future catalysts. Share price movements in recent sessions have been choppy, with support forming near recent lows as long-term investors weigh the company's strategic positioning against near–term cash burn. Overall, the market is adopting a cautious stance, awaiting clearer signs of operational traction before assigning a higher premium.
